They save energy because water isn't continuously heated, and there is no standby heat loss, which occurs when a tank loses heat to the environment. Gas tankless water heaters are less efficient than electric heaters (80% efficiency compared to 95% efficiency), but gas tankless water heaters can boast a much larger rise in temperature compared to electric heaters. Tankless water heaters are house appliances that heat water directly without using a storage tank. If the incoming water is 50°f and you have your tankless set to heat the water to 110°f, the temperature rise will be 60°f. In general, gas tankless water heaters can heat up to 5 gallons of water up to 70 degrees fahrenheit in one minute while electric tankless water heaters can heat only 2 gallons of water to 70 degrees fahrenheit within the same time.
